MEW 137 is a 1999 BMW 530 in Blue with a 2,926c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 57.1%.
Across all 1999 BMW 530 models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.5% with a typical mileage of 136,338 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a BMW 530 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 30,757 recorded failures. If you're considering buying MEW 137,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 530 typ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 27 years old, this BMW 530 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
